Finance Review Summary — Divestiture of the Marrowgate Unit

The sale of the Marrowgate analytics unit closed at a valuation consistent with the Q2 model, with working-capital adjustments settling within the agreed collar. Transition services run for ten months; associated costs are fully provisioned. Stranded overhead of roughly 4% remains the principal open risk and is tracked monthly. Incoming director attention is requested on the strategic rationale outlined below.

internal memo for baweg-fadug: Only 5 of the 100 pilot accounts renewed Ralwyn, so a churn review is set for April 1.

Verdigris component library versioning, plugin author notes. Pin to a major version only; minors may add props but never remove them. Breaking changes ship with a two-release deprecation window. If your plugin breaks on a minor bump, file it as a defect. Check compatibility before publishing. The full version matrix is maintained on our internal page.

operations page: https://jenkins.torvadyn.local/build/deploy/display/pages/611247f0a622ae80

Minutes — Management Meeting, Calloway Stationers

For the incoming director: we agreed to wind down the Pinewick office by end of March. It's a small site, mostly back-office work, and the team was candid that most tasks already run through the Harlow hub anyway. Three staff take hybrid roles; one retirement. Karsten will handle the lease exit, and Imogen owns the comms plan. Nothing dramatic expected, but do check in with the Pinewick folks early. The confidential note below sets out the business plans.

internal memo for fafof-yahop: Ulawynix Partners plans to raise the Casix list price by 46 percent in February.